Jutta Ferdows (Wife, Mother, and Grandmother) passed away on December 30th, 2023. She died peacefully surrounded by her family. She is predeceased by her daughter Nadia. She is survived by her husband Hugh, her two daughters Christina and Sonja, and her grandchildren Nina and Alex.
Jutta was born in Leipzig Germany on October 10th, 1937. In her early childhood she endured the hardships of World War II. At the age of 18, as the wall dividing East and West was being built, Jutta had the courage to leave her immediate family for a better life in West Germany. She met Hugh at the age of 19 in Augsburg, Germany, and later married. Their daughter Nadia was born, and the three of them moved to Iran. There, the family was blessed with two more daughters, Christina and Sonja. Jutta soon became fluent in Farsi, and was able to integrate quite naturally into life in Tehran. Due to rising political events, the family moved to Germany in 1978, and then to Boulder, Colorado in 1981.
Her family and friends will always remember Jutta for her big heart. She was kind, caring, and loving; generously sharing these qualities with everyone she met. She had a passion for the outdoors, including hiking, snow and water skiing, travel, and spending time with family. She was an exquisite cook, and we will all miss her cuisine. Jutta was a talented designer; her home is a showcase of her international style, and she always dressed as if each day was a special occasion. Jutta endured her life-long pulmonary health condition with grace and optimism.
